rate_review TopFund's Take on Invesco India Equity Savings Fund - Direct Plan - Growth
Invesco India Equity Savings Fund - Direct Plan - Growth lags behind most of its peers in the Equity Savings category, currently carrying a 2-star rating. TopFund's composite Health Score, which weighs rating, 3-year CAGR, expense ratio and fund size, puts it at 47/100.
Cost: At 1.5%, the expense ratio runs 32% above the Equity Savings category average of 1.14%. That gap is worth weighing against the fund's actual performance versus cheaper peers before committing to a long SIP.
Risk-adjusted performance: Over the trailing 1-year period, the fund shows a negative Sharpe ratio of -1.5 — over the past year, returns haven't kept pace with the volatility involved, even before accounting for the risk-free rate. Separately, annualised volatility of 5.22% is on the lower side, suggesting a comparatively smoother ride.
Who should invest: This fund is best suited to investors whose goals and risk appetite align with a Hybrid fund. The High risk rating means near-term volatility should be expected — this isn't a fund to check daily.
